Output 80f3ef9bc17e7f099a95e384e9b5c742c0d8a413ebfe05f3c5a0a99d7efc74bb:1

value
164746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bddbfa876146cde887ca64cd1d4b1d2491fade4 OP_EQUAL
address
379ZSEEnFUmofkJ66RRbDVfzjAHJa3bjHb
transaction
80f3ef9bc17e7f099a95e384e9b5c742c0d8a413ebfe05f3c5a0a99d7efc74bb
confirmations
136961
spent
true